Ore-controlled Mechanism and Geochemical Characteristics of Gold-bearing Formation in Northwest Jiangxi Terrain

摘    要:Based on the geological and geochemical studies on the Middle Proterozoic Jiuling Group in the Northwest Jiangxi Terrain, it is ascertained that this group is a kind of Au-bearing formation with Au-Ag-As association, and the volcanism is the key to its foundation. The Jiuling Group can be divided into two geochemical groups: high-Au layers and low-Au layers, which is due to the inhomogeneous metamorphic reformation. The discriminant functions F_1& F_2 can be established by means of Au, Ag, As, Ti, Cr, V, etc. eleven elements, and the diagram of F_1-F_2 is the distinguishing sign of the Au-bearing formation. Based on the systematic studies on two types of gold mineralization, namely, solo gold with metamorphic fluid and Au, Ag, etc. polymetallic association with magmatic fluid, the authors establish the metallogenic model of gold deposits in the area.
